| #include "cc/layers/video_layer.h" |
| |
| #include "cc/layers/video_layer_impl.h" |
| |
| namespace cc { |
| |
| scoped_refptr<VideoLayer> VideoLayer::Create(VideoFrameProvider* provider) { |
| return make_scoped_refptr(new VideoLayer(provider)); |
| } |
| |
| VideoLayer::VideoLayer(VideoFrameProvider* provider) : provider_(provider) { |
| DCHECK(provider_); |
| } |
| |
| VideoLayer::~VideoLayer() {} |
| |
| scoped_ptr<LayerImpl> VideoLayer::CreateLayerImpl(LayerTreeImpl* tree_impl) { |
| return VideoLayerImpl::Create(tree_impl, id(), provider_).PassAs<LayerImpl>(); |
| } |
| |
| bool VideoLayer::Update(ResourceUpdateQueue* queue, |
| const OcclusionTracker* occlusion) { |
| bool updated = Layer::Update(queue, occlusion); |
| |
| // Video layer doesn't update any resources from the main thread side, |
| // but repaint rects need to be sent to the VideoLayerImpl via commit. |
| // |
| // This is the inefficient legacy redraw path for videos. It's better to |
| // communicate this directly to the VideoLayerImpl. |
| updated |= !update_rect_.IsEmpty(); |
| |
| return updated; |
| } |
| |
| } // namespace cc |
